My Ex

Out of the blue a couple of weeks back I was contacted by the father of my ex-girlfriend (there is only one person in this category). It got me thinking about someone that I haven’t thought about for a long time. She was really someone very special.

We met on a weekend away with friends just before I moved to Africa, and during my year in Congo we wrote to each other regularly. She had a beautiful soul, fascinated by the deep mysteries of life and faith. She’d send me handwritten letters with poems she’d appreciated, we’d talk about life, and she encouraged me to stay in Congo in those inevitable first few weeks when I had my doubts. I felt I’d met a kindred soul, sharing the magic of quotes, poems, music and books.

At distance, she became my closest friend for 11 months. Then, when we met during a holiday we convinced each other to try going out for a trial month. A month later, at distance, we concluded things couldn’t work, and the relationship (romance and friendship) ended there, rather sharply, though to my knowledge, without bitterness. In some respects it’s a sad tale – such friends and soul-mates are rare. But I wanted also to celebrate something very beautiful in its time.
